A comprehensive study examining occupational cancer risks across over 500 professions has identified an unexpected finding: flight attendants face the highest risk of radiation-related cancer mortality, with pilots following as a close second. This discovery, published in JAMA Internal Medicine, surpasses even workers in nuclear medicine facilities and X-ray departments in terms of radiation exposure danger.
The culprit behind this elevated risk is cosmic radiation encountered at high altitudes. While Earth’s atmosphere shields ground-level inhabitants from harmful cosmic rays, this protective effect diminishes significantly at commercial flight altitudes. Flight crews accumulate between 3 to 6 millisieverts of cosmic radiation annually—substantially more than the 0.4 millisieverts received by passengers taking multiple cross-country trips yearly.
Researchers analyzed mortality data from 12.7 million death certificates spanning 2020 to 2024, categorizing cancer types as either radiation-related or non-radiation-related. Flight attendants showed 50 percent higher rates of radiation-associated cancers than other occupational groups, while pilots demonstrated a 36 percent increase. Notably, these same professions showed median rates of non-radiation-related cancers, suggesting cosmic radiation exposure specifically drives the difference.
Experts note that potential protective measures could include enhanced medical monitoring for aircrew members and more frequent cancer screenings. Additional research may reveal whether other factors, such as UV exposure through aircraft windows or circadian disruptions from shift work, contribute to these elevated cancer risks.
